IP查询
查询
你查询的IP:[202.96.56.156] 地理位置:中国–北京–北京
最新查询
117.60.164.15
125.64.59.77
124.112.37.247
121.8.224.35
121.89.121.18
116.13.131.169
122.4.89.102
202.90.86.116
116.196.56.43
202.96.56.156
203.88.32.155
202.91.224.158
119.148.160.93
119.161.128.110
203.171.224.2
119.27.64.121
119.78.51.103
116.8.184.106
220.112.226.133
123.108.208.185
60.232.117.225
119.164.120.142
117.72.159.78
123.180.221.137
202.8.128.148
120.30.241.89
202.38.156.43
61.128.218.193
123.98.142.140
210.52.24.249
117.57.133.41